Technology Automation Engineer

Job Description

Description:
The Automation / Controls Engineer is responsible for the design, development, implementation, and support of automated control systems within manufacturing operations. This role focuses on improving reliability, efficiency, and performance using PLC programming, industrial automation technologies, and continuous improvement methodologies, while ensuring alignment with company strategy and applicable standards. Successful candidates are self-motivated, quick learners who can work independently with minimal supervision. They demonstrate strong decision-making, leadership, mentoring abilities, and collaborate effectively in team environments to meet deadlines. Essential Responsibilities
  • Design, program, and troubleshoot PLC -based control systems for manufacturing equipment and processes
  • Develop, maintain, and improve control logic, HMI interfaces, and SCADA systems
  • Support installation, commissioning, and validation of new automation equipment and production lines
  • Diagnose and resolve electrical and controls issues to minimize downtime
  • Optimize system performance, cycle time, and overall equipment effectiveness ( OEE )
  • Collaborate cross-functionally to drive continuous improvement initiatives
  • Upgrade and modernize legacy control systems to improve reliability and maintainability
  • Create and maintain electrical schematics, panel layouts, and technical documentation
  • Ensure compliance with safety standards, regulations, and company policies
  • Provide technical support and training to maintenance and operations teams
  • Assist with vendor coordination, equipment specifications, and project execution Qualifications & Experience
  • Bachelor's degree in Electrical Engineering, Mechatronics, Automation Engineering, or related field (or equivalent experience)
  • 3+ years of experience in industrial automation or controls engineering
  • Strong troubleshooting skills in electrical and control systems Technical Skills
  • PLC programming and troubleshooting experience on Allen-Bradley (Rockwell Automation), Siemens, and AutomationDirect platforms.
  • Knowledge of industrial communication protocols (EtherNet/IP, Profibus, Modbus)
  • Experience with VFDs, including Allen-Bradley and ABB drives
  • Ability to read and interpret electrical schematics, wiring diagrams, and P&IDs
  • Experience with
HMI / SCADA
systems (e.g., FactoryTalk, WinCC)
  • Familiarity with sensors, actuators, servo systems, and motion control
